我已经将两个表从Server导入到Power桌面,其中每个表包含一个具有二进制数据的列。这些列用于创建这两个表之间的关系。当我继续在Power中创建关系时,这些列是不可见的。我还尝试将二进制列转换为文本,并尝试创建关系,但它显示了一个错误:Can´t create a relationship between two columns because one of the columns must have the unique value。如何使用二进制数据列在Power桌面中创建关系?
我有两张桌子,即- TDM & AccountMaster。这两个列都有三个相等的列,我必须创建一个表,从连接这三列的TDM-table中检索所有行,即FD_BRANCH,FD_CUSTCODE & PRODUCTID.
通过select into子句创建表时,我得到一个错误
每个表中的列名必须是唯一的。表'acty‘中的列名'FD_BRANCH’不止一次指定。
请查找以下查询,以便根据我的要求创建一个表:
SELECT * FROM (SELECT FD_BRANCH,FD_CUSTCODE,PRODUCTID FROM TDM
GROUP BY F
让我们假设我们有一个表,其中它有两个列,一个是ID,另一个是hstore列,它存储键/值对。
您可以这样查询该列:
SELECT name, attributes->'device' as device
FROM products
WHERE attributes->'edition'= 'ebook'
您能否为此表创建一个视图,其中键/值在视图中显示为列,而不是hstore列中的所有列?
例句:我有一个商店钥匙,它可能有舒适的钥匙。我想要创建一个视图,显示新视图中的ID和闭合性值。
我有一个名为lex的表,其中有一个名为CHARGE_CODE_DESCR的字符串列。
行由具有此结构的字符串组成:
USPOB000 - SMS usluga- Pobjeda
U211 - Video i Data pozivi
...
...
我希望将第一个单词(在-之前)转换为一个名为VALUE的列,将其余的单词(在-之后)放入第二个名为TEXT的列中。
例如,在前两行中,我希望得到以下结果:
VALUE TEXT
USPOB000 SMS usluga- Pobjeda
U211 Video i Data pozivi
为了得到第一个单词,我写了这个查询:
SELE
Function getMaxColumnCount() As Long
Dim lColumn As Long, sh As Worksheet
Set sh = ThisWorkbook.Sheets("Sheet1")
lColumn = sh.Cells(6, Columns.count).End(xlToLeft).Column
getMaxColumnCount = lColumn
End Function
在我的sheet1中,我的数据从行号6和列号2开始,以列号25结束。使用上面的函数,它返
我目前正在构建一个包含许多用户、两个角色和两个组的应用程序。从逻辑上讲,我们希望用户能够成为两个组中其他用户的管理员。
用户表
UserID varchar PK
DisplayName
Email
Role int FK `role`.`RoleID`
DATA [jschmo,Joe Schmo,joe@schmo.com,1]
角色表
RoleID int PK AI
RoleName varchar
DATA [1=Master,2=Admin,3=User]
组表
Group